Day-to-Day Responsibilities/Workload
The Engineer will support the validation, testing, and deployment of Advanced Metering Infrastructure (AMI) 2.0 metering solutions. This role involves cross-functional collaboration with internal stakeholders and external vendors to ensure technical feasibility, interoperability, and quality assurance of metering systems and applications.
Technical & Vendor Engagement
• Support validation of AMI 2.0 metering solution hardware and functionality.
• Collaborate with metering vendors on solution development and enhancements.
• Support troubleshooting deployment support of AMI 2.0 technologies.
Testing & Evaluation
• Conduct functionality and hardware specification testing of qualified metering solutions.
• Support integration and system testing of metering solutions and grid management applications.
• Troubleshoot customer applications and field tools.
Field Readiness & Deployment Support
• Support AMI 2.0 Field Test pilot for foundational use cases.
• Create procedures and job aids for Field Technicians and Meter Operations.
• Support change management and coordination with stakeholders during pre-deployment.
